首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用ImageMagick比较工具忽略亮度差异

ImageMagick是一款强大的开源图像处理工具,它提供了丰富的功能和命令行接口,可以用于图像的编辑、转换、合成等操作。其中,ImageMagick比较工具是用于比较两张图像之间的差异的工具。

在使用ImageMagick比较工具时,可以通过设置参数来忽略亮度差异。具体来说,可以使用"-metric"参数指定比较的度量标准,常用的有"AE"(绝对误差)和"PSNR"(峰值信噪比)。此外,还可以使用"-fuzz"参数设置容差值,用于控制颜色的相似度。

忽略亮度差异在某些场景下非常有用,例如在比较两张图像时,如果只关注图像的结构和形状,而不关心亮度的差异,就可以使用该功能。

在腾讯云的产品中,没有直接与ImageMagick比较工具相对应的产品。然而,腾讯云提供了一系列与图像处理相关的产品和服务,例如腾讯云图像处理(Image Processing)和腾讯云人工智能(AI)等。这些产品可以帮助用户实现图像的处理、分析和识别等功能。

腾讯云图像处理(Image Processing)是一项基于云计算的图像处理服务,提供了图像编辑、转换、识别等功能。用户可以通过API调用来实现图像的比较、合成、裁剪、旋转等操作。详情请参考腾讯云图像处理产品介绍:腾讯云图像处理

腾讯云人工智能(AI)是一系列基于云计算的人工智能服务,包括图像识别、语音识别、自然语言处理等。其中,图像识别服务可以用于实现图像的内容分析和识别,可以应用于图像比较和相似度计算等场景。详情请参考腾讯云人工智能产品介绍:腾讯云人工智能

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【linux命令讲解大全】007.现代技术中的差异比较工具——diff

diff 比较给定的两个文件的不同 补充说明 diff命令在最简单的情况下,用于比较给定的两个文件的不同。如果使用 “-” 代替 “文件” 参数,则要比较的内容将来自标准输入。...若使用 -N 参数,则 diff 会将文件 A 与一个空白的文件比较。 --p:若比较的文件为 C 语言的程序码文件时,显示差异所在的函数名称。...--w 或 --ignore-all-space:忽略全部的空格字符。 --W 或 --width:在使用 -y 参数时,指定栏宽。...---suppress-common-lines:在使用 -y 参数时,仅显示不同之处。 参数 文件1:指定要比较的第一个文件。 文件2:指定要比较的第二个文件。...实例 以正常模式比较差异 diff a.txt b.txt 以上下文 (context) 模式比较差异 diff -c a.txt b.txt *** a1.txt 2012-08-29 16:45:41.000000000

23410

免费的文本比较工具Meld使用

需要在linux桌面环境进行文件比较的时候,发现的一款文本比较工具,并且还有windows版本.之前一直在windows下使用的是beyond compare这个的破解版,这个软件本身是收费的而且还非常贵...,在网上找能用的破解版也不是一件轻松的事,所以大家可以去使用Meld....在进行文件和目录比较的时候,还有更重要的一点是,它在显示的时候有一个箭头的指示,并且有个类似对话框一样的文件差异提示,直观的在两个文件的界面显示插入和修改的范围,这个做的特别好....在一个文件中进行跳转到下一个差异点,可以直接使用alt+下箭头 ,就可以一步到位非常方便 缺点是不能保存我当前这个比较目录,下次进来还得重新选目录,如果能保存记住这次的操作类似beyond compare

2.1K40

wand,一个强大的 Python 库!

ImageMagick是一个功能强大的图像处理工具,支持超过200种图像格式。利用Wand,开发者可以在Python环境中轻松实现复杂的图像转换、编辑和分析。...安装 在使用Wand之前,需要确保系统中已安装ImageMagick。安装ImageMagick的方法因操作系统而异,一般可以通过系统的包管理器或从官网下载安装包进行安装。...高级图像分析工具:提供色彩分析、直方图等分析工具,用于图像质量评估或内容理解。 性能优化:利用ImageMagick的强大后端,Wand能够高效处理大型图像文件。...总结 Python的Wand库是一个强大的图像处理工具,提供了丰富的功能来操作和转换图像。...作为ImageMagick的绑定,它继承了ImageMagick的强大功能,使得开发者可以在Python环境中轻松实现复杂的图像处理任务,如格式转换、图像合成、颜色调整以及动态图像处理等。

15710

RNA-seq入门实战(五):差异分析——DESeq2 edgeR limma的使用比较

2.三类差异分析软件的结果比较——相关性、韦恩图 3.选取差异基因绘制火山图和热图 一、DESeq2、 edgeR、limma的使用 强烈建议查看官方说明书进行这三种差异分析的学习,链接在文章末尾给出...DESeq2 DESeq2是目前最常用的差异分析R包。除了可以导入counts外,如果上游使用salmon,DESeq2官方还给出了直接导入tximport生成的txi对象的方法。..._log2FC','DEseq2_pvalue','DEseq2_padj') write.csv(ALL_DEG,file = 'test_DEG_results.csv') ---- 二、3种差异分析结果比较...R-Forge.R-project.org") #安装Vennerable包 library(Vennerable) log2FC_cutoff=log2(10); p_cutoff=0.001 #筛选显著差异基因比较...(所以一般来说大家无需纠结使用哪种方法,都是认可的) ---- 三、选取差异基因绘制火山图和热图 以下示范选取DESeq2差异分析结果进行绘制, 筛选阈值设置为:FoldChang=10,padj

9K32

学习PHP中好玩的Gmagick图像操作扩展的使用

学习PHP中好玩的Gmagick图像操作扩展的使用 在 PHP 的图像处理领域,要说最出名的 GD 库为什么好,那就是因为它不需要额外安装的别的什么图像处理工具,而且是随 PHP 源码一起发布的,只需要在安装...rollimage() 的效果是偏移图片,就是将图片的位置在原始尺寸中进行偏移,这个效果说出来可能有点不太好理解,大家可以自己试一下,比较炫酷哦。...图片颜色效果调整 // 调亮度、饱和度、色调 $image = new Gmagick('..../img/2-normalize.jpg'); modulateimage() 直接通过三个参数来对应地调整图片的亮度、饱和度和色调,它们的取值是 -100 到 100 之间的整数。...而且这些都是常见的修图软件中都会有的功能,也就是说,我们用 PHP 是完全可以做一个类似的在线修图工具的哦!

98720

使用 AI Image Creator 在深度学习中做图片预处理

AI-Image-Creator 为了实现上述预处理,我特地开发了一款工具 —— AI Image Creator。...--output ,paths 为遍历时忽略的文件夹或文件名,多个文件或文件夹名用 , 分隔,暂时不支持 Glob 匹配。...所以最终决定作为训练集的相邻两张图片亮度差为 20,这样差异比较明显,比如亮度为 80 和亮度为 100 的两张图片。 最终,调节亮度产生的新图片将会是 4 张。...饱和度 调节饱和度的产生的图片细节没有丢,大多都能够用作训练集中的图片,与亮度一样,饱和度相差 20 的两张图片差异性明显。另外,饱和度大于 140 的时候,图片改变就不明显了。...另外相邻对比度因子的图片之间的差异比较明显,所以每张图片都可作为训练集,这样又多出 7 张图片。 ? 对比度 综合效果展示 ?

1.5K10

【学习图片】07:JPEG

例如,JPEG 利用了我们的一个主要心理视觉弱点:我们的眼睛对亮度差异比色相差异更敏感。...当通过将低分辨率色度图层有效地伸展到亮度图层上重新组合时,差异通常是不可察觉的。...如果我们将原始图像源和 JPEG 一起进行比较,可能会注意到色相方面的细微差异,但只有在我们知道要寻找什么时才能注意到。 话虽如此,JPEG 并不完美。...为了理解这个压缩设置是如何工作的,我们使用一个常见的用于优化图像文件的基于Web的工具:Squoosh。...Squoosh由Chrome团队维护,提供不同编码和配置图像输出方法的并排比较,配置选项范围从0-100的全局“质量”滑块,到微调色度和亮度重采样的详细信息。

98420

服务器端的图像处理 | 请召唤ImageMagick助你解忧

ImageMagick:是一款创建、编辑、合成,转换图像的命令行工具。...,安装好 ImageMagick 后,终端就可以使用如下命令了。...每个图像都可以用边框,透明度等特性进行装饰 compare: 从数学和视觉角度比较源图像与重建图像之间的差异 display: 在任何 X server 上显示一个图像或图像序列 animate: 在任何...提示:如果上面的工具命令在计算机上不可以使用,则可以把它们当作 magick 命令的子命令使用,例如: >>>> 3、指定文件格式 默认情况下 ImageMagick 会读取图像中唯一标识格式的签名来确定文件格式...鉴于字体比较细,可以用 strokewidth 加边框来加粗,或者使用字体的粗体版本,这里使用了第一种方式。 解释: xc:[100x40!]

3.2K10

web实时长图实践

node canvas的环境搭建比较麻烦,依赖库与PhantomJS类似,这里就不列举了。...ImageMagick 与 GraphicsMagick ImageMagick是一套功能强大、稳定而且免费的工具集和开发包,可以用来读、写和处理超过90种的图片文件,包括流行的TIFF、JPEG、GIF...看起来GraphicsMagick是更好的选择,但是由于node gm这个库没有实现GraphicsMagick的半透明和圆角支持,而且针对专辑的大事件长图做了一些性能对比两者差异不大,所以选择使用ImageMagick...: true }); 不可避免的,使用ImageMagick也遇到一些坑: 1.半透明遮罩 ?...ImageMagick绘制昵称中的表情图比较麻烦,使用支持emoji的字体,尝试过Twitter的彩色emoji字体,但是ImageMagick有BUG,不能还原为彩色的。

6.7K80

手把手:扫描图片又大又不清晰?这个Python小程序帮你搞定!

接下来,我们先选择一个10000点的小像素集,结果如下图所示: 虽然结果与笔记扫描件的页面差异很大(没有手写墨迹)——但两幅图像的颜色分布几乎完全相同。...通常来说,通过计算两个像素坐标的欧几里得距离,再与预设的阀值进行比较就能得到他们之间的相似性。...如果使用这种方法,就无法有效分离出粉红色的前景色,因为总会包含渗过来的深灰色。...该程序最终会将多个压缩后的图像合并为一个PDF文件,就像使用ImageMagick的转换工具一样。...结论与展望 我很高兴能开发一个实用的工具,这个工具可以将课程网站中的手写笔记的PDF进行加工和美化。

1.6K20

无意间发现一个好用的视频转换gif图片的开源框架

简介 Gifify是一款工具类的开源框架,可以将任何视频文件转换为优化的动画GIF。...GitHub:https://github.com/vvo/gifify 有些时候我们需要将视频转换为动画GIF图,可以更生动形象的描述我们想要说明的事物以及框架的使用方式,它对于程序员来说是一个不可或缺的工具之一...(brew install imagemagick) giflossy(brew install giflossy) 安装 可以通过npm直接安装Gifify,如下所示: npm install -g...当我们看到提示信息Generating GIF, please wait...时,说明已经开始转换了,因为视频文件的大小有差异,所以转换所需要的时间也所有不同。...上午8.58.01.mov --output example.gif --from 00:00:10 --to 00:00:15 GIF压缩 Gifify默认压缩比例为40%,压缩后的Gif图可能会比较模糊

1.5K31

Linux下截屏并编辑的最佳工具

尽管使用默认的键盘快捷键也可以获取屏幕截图,但如果使用屏幕截图工具,可以更方便地对屏幕截图进行编辑。...如上所述,在 Linux 中使用默认的快捷键获取屏幕截图是相当简单的。但如果要在不把屏幕截图导入到其它应用程序的情况下对屏幕截图进行编辑,还是使用屏幕截图工具比较方便。...“命令”: /usr/bin/flameshot gui 最后将这个快捷操作绑定到 PrtSc 键上,可能会提示与系统的截图功能相冲突,但可以忽略掉这个警告。...如果你也喜欢使用终端,可以使用 “GNOME 截图工具”或 “ImageMagick” 或 “Deepin Scrot”,大部分流行的 Linux 发行版中都自带这些工具。...ImageMagick 如果你的操作系统是 Ubuntu、Mint 或其它流行的 Linux 发行版,一般会自带 ImageMagick 这个工具

3.2K11

简单理解伽马校正

伽马校正相关的资料说明很多,但其中不少内容都写的比较繁杂,令人难以理解, 本文尝试简单解释一下伽马校正的相关内容~ 早期的 CRT 显示器存在非线性输出的问题,简单来说,你给 CRT 显示器输入...原因有些巧合 : 伽马校正除了可以解决早期 CRT 显示器的非线性输出问题, 同时还可以帮助我们"改善"输出的图像质量 : 人眼对于较暗(接近0)的亮度比较敏感,对于较亮(接近1)的亮度值则不太敏感,...假设我们现在使用一个字节(能够表达整数范围[0,255])来存储亮度值(之前都忽略亮度值(输入值)的表示问题,这里需要考虑),并且我们要存储 0.240 和 0.243 这两个亮度值,如果不进行伽马校正...61.2value_2=0.243∗255=61.965​⟶clamp​61⟶clamp​61​ 可以看到 0.240 和 0.243 的存储数值都是 61,所以这两个输入的实际显示效果其实是一样的(细节差异丢失了...2=0.2431/2.2∗255≈134.1​⟶clamp​133⟶clamp​134​ 0.240 和 0.243 的存储数值变为了 133 和 134,所以这两个输入的实际显示效果便区分开了(细节差异保留了

1.6K30

在 Linux 终端调整图像的大小

ImageMagick 是一个方便的多用途命令行工具,它能满足你所有的图像需求。ImageMagick 支持各种图像类型,包括 JPG 照片和 PNG 图形。...调整图像大小 我经常在我的 Web 服务器上使用 ImageMagick 来调整图像大小。例如,假设我想在我的个人网站上发一张我的猫的照片。...我使用 ImageMagick 转换工具来改变照片的大小,这样我就可以把它放在我的网页上。ImageMagick 是一套完整的工具,其中最常用的是 convert 命令。...ImageMagick 的 convert 命令使用这样的一般语法: convert {input} {actions} {output} 要将一张名为 PXL_20210413_015045733.jpg...在 Linux 上安装 ImageMagick 在 Linux 上,你可以使用你的包管理器安装 ImageMagick

4.4K40
领券